Former Dickey Player at K-State Says You Won’t Find a Better Football Mind

The general consensus on new offensive line coach Charlie Dickey is that he’s going to fit perfectly in Stillwater and with what Oklahoma State and head coach Mike Gundy are trying to do. I reached out to former Kansas State lineman Boston Stiverson, who played in Manhattan from 2011-15 and asked him for his thoughts on the new main man on the OL for the Pokes. Hope you guys enjoy the Q&A.

Kyle: What was your background with Coach Dickey — how did you get to Kansas State and what was that recruiting process like?

Boston: I was actually recruited by Coach Dickey as well as Joe Bob (Clements) there in Wichita … I met Coach Dickey my junior year of high school.
